Abstract

The invention discloses a light-emitting diode and a method for manufacturing the same. The method includes a plurality of steps as follows. A first type semiconductor layer is formed. A second type semiconductor layer is formed on the first type semiconductor layer. An impurity is implanted into a first portion of the second type semiconductor layer. The concentration of the impurity present in the first portion of the second type semiconductor layer is greater than the concentration of the impurity present in a second portion of the second type semiconductor layer after the implanting, suchthat the resistivity of the first portion of the second type semiconductor layer is greater than the resistivity of the second portion of the second type semiconductor layer. The combination of the second portion and the first portion can limit entrance of the current to a region of an active layer between the first semiconductor layer and the second semiconductor layer, and increase the density of the current in a light-emitting region of the active layer so that the operation stability and efficiency of the light-emitting diode can be improved.

technical field [0001] The invention relates to a light emitting diode and a manufacturing method thereof. Background technique [0002] In recent years, light-emitting diodes (LEDs) have been commonly used in general and commercial lighting applications. As a light source, light-emitting diodes have many advantages, including low energy consumption, long life, small size and fast switching speed, so traditional lighting sources, such as incandescent lamps, have been gradually replaced by light-emitting diode light sources . In light-emitting diodes, when electrons and holes recombine across the semiconductor band gap in the active layer, the recombination energy is emitted in the form of photons and generates light. This recombination mechanism is the so-called radiative recombination.
